Every spin, every card draw, every live round on yesb runs on a technology stack that was built with one goal in mind — giving Bangladesh players a fast, fair and genuinely enjoyable experience. This page breaks down exactly how that works, from the servers that handle your bets to the RNG that decides your outcomes.
Most players don't think about what's happening behind the scenes when they place a bet. That's exactly how it should be — the technology should be invisible, and the experience should just feel smooth. But at yesb, we think it's worth being transparent about how the platform works, because it directly affects whether you can trust the games you're playing.
The yesb platform is built on a distributed server architecture with edge nodes positioned to minimise latency for users in Bangladesh. When you spin a slot or join a live table, your request travels to the nearest available server, gets processed, and the result comes back to your screen in under 80 milliseconds on average. That's fast enough that you never notice the round-trip — it just feels instant.
Beyond speed, the platform is designed for reliability. yesb maintains a 99.97% uptime record, which means the platform is available essentially around the clock. Scheduled maintenance windows are short and announced in advance. If something does go wrong — a dropped connection mid-game, a payment that doesn't process — the system logs the state of every active session so nothing is lost.
The RNG — random number generator — is the heart of every casino game. It's the system that decides whether the next card is an ace, whether the slot reel lands on a tiger, or whether the roulette ball drops on red. If the RNG is compromised or predictable, the entire platform is compromised. That's why yesb treats RNG integrity as a non-negotiable foundation, not an afterthought.
The yesb platform uses a hardware-seeded cryptographic RNG that generates outcomes independently for every single game event. There is no shared seed between sessions, no pattern that repeats across rounds, and no way for any party — including yesb staff — to predict or influence the next outcome. The RNG is tested and certified by an independent third-party laboratory on a regular schedule, and the certification results are available in the game info panel for every title on the platform.
For players who want to go deeper, yesb also supports provably fair verification for selected games. This lets you take the seed values from any completed round and independently verify that the outcome was generated correctly. It's a level of transparency that most platforms don't offer, and it reflects how seriously yesb takes the trust of its players.
Every part of the yesb platform is built around a specific engineering principle. Here's what each pillar does and why it matters to you as a player.
The yesb game engine processes every bet, spin and card draw in under 80ms. It runs on distributed compute nodes with automatic failover, so even during peak traffic hours — like major cricket matches or Eid — the platform stays responsive and stable.
All data transmitted between your device and yesb servers is encrypted with 256-bit TLS. This covers your login credentials, payment details, game history and personal information. Nothing travels in plain text — ever.
The yesb platform was designed for mobile from day one, not adapted from a desktop version. The game rendering engine uses adaptive resolution and touch-optimised controls, so every game feels native on Android and iOS regardless of screen size.
Deposits and withdrawals on yesb connect directly to the bKash, Nagad and Rocket APIs with real-time confirmation. The payment layer uses idempotent transaction IDs to prevent double-processing, and every transaction is logged with a full audit trail.
Live dealer games on yesb use adaptive bitrate video streaming with sub-second latency. The stream quality adjusts automatically based on your connection speed — so even on a 4G connection in a rural area, the live table experience remains smooth and watchable.
If your connection drops mid-game, yesb's session management system preserves the exact state of your round. When you reconnect, the game resumes from where it left off — no lost bets, no disputed outcomes, no need to contact support for routine disconnections.
These are the actual performance benchmarks that yesb engineers monitor around the clock. They're not marketing figures — they're the operational targets the platform is built to maintain.
| Metric | Target | Current Status |
|---|---|---|
| API Response Time | < 80ms | ✓ 62ms avg |
| Platform Uptime | 99.95%+ | ✓ 99.97% |
| Payment Processing | < 30 seconds | ✓ ~12s avg |
| Live Stream Latency | < 1 second | ✓ 0.7s avg |
| Session Recovery Time | < 5 seconds | ✓ 3.2s avg |
| Concurrent Users Supported | 500,000+ | ✓ Tested & verified |
| RNG Audit Frequency | Quarterly | ✓ Current cert. valid |
Every time you place a bet on yesb, a precise sequence of events happens in the background. Understanding this sequence helps explain why the platform is both fast and trustworthy.
Your tap or click sends an encrypted bet request from your device to the nearest yesb edge node. The request includes your session token, stake amount and game state hash.
The API gateway validates your session token and confirms your wallet has sufficient balance. This check happens in parallel with the RNG call to minimise total processing time.
The certified RNG generates a cryptographically secure random seed for this specific round. The game engine applies the game's mathematical model to convert the seed into a game outcome — a reel position, card value or dice result.
The outcome is written to the immutable audit log before the result is sent to your screen. Your wallet balance is updated atomically — the debit and any credit happen in the same database transaction, so there's no state where money is in limbo.
The encrypted result packet is sent back to your device. The game client decodes it and plays the appropriate animation. The entire process — from your tap to the animation starting — takes under 80ms on a standard 4G connection.
Security at yesb isn't a single feature — it's a layered system where multiple independent controls work together to protect every player account and every transaction.
yesb supports SMS and authenticator-app 2FA on all accounts. Enabling 2FA means that even if someone gets your password, they can't access your account without your phone.
The yesb network layer includes always-on DDoS mitigation and a web application firewall that filters malicious traffic before it reaches the game servers. Fraud detection runs on every transaction in real time.
Every game round, payment and account action is written to an append-only audit log that cannot be modified after the fact. This log is the source of truth for any dispute resolution and is available to players on request.
Player wallet balances are held in accounts that are segregated from yesb's operational funds. This means your deposited money is protected regardless of the platform's financial position — it's yours, not ours.
Questions yesb players ask most often about how the platform works under the hood.
Now that you know what's running under the hood, join yesb and experience the difference that proper engineering makes — from your first spin to your first withdrawal.